  • Title

    A dynamic associative processor for machine vision applications

  • Abstract
    The use of massively parallel associative processors as coprocessors for accelerating machine vision applications is considered. They achieve very fine granularity, as every word of memory functions as a simple processing element. A dense, dynamic, content-addressable memory cell supports fully parallel operation, and pitch-matched word logic improves arithmetic performance with minimal area cost. An asynchronous reconfigurable mesh network handles interprocessor communication and image input/output, and an area-efficient pass-transistor circuit counts and prioritizes responders. Some applications are discussed.<>
